We have moved reports in QuickBooks Online over to the new modern view experience, so classic view is no longer available. While it is a big change, modern view is packed with enhanced customization tools and interactive features. Here is how you can make sure your reports are structured exactly how you like them.
How to save your preferred report settings
Whether you are just getting started or refining your setup, you can save your preferred date range and filters so you never have to re-enter them.
- Go to Reports and open the report you want to customize.
- Pick your preferred date range, accounting method, and any filters you need.
- Select Save customization.
- Give your report a name and hit Save.
Your saved report will live under the Custom reports tab. This makes it easy to open your reports with your settings ready to go, instead of setting them up from scratch every time.
How to adjust columns and layout
Modern view puts all your column and filter controls right on the screen where you need them.
- Select Columns to add, remove, or reorder the data fields that show up in your report.
- Use the filter, date range, and accounting method menus directly in the report header.
- Select Run report after you make your changes, and then save your customization to keep those edits for next time.
